Installing Your Wine Cellar

Unpacking your Wine Cellar
1. Remove all packaging material. This includes the base and all adhesive tape
holding the wine cellar accessories inside and outside.
2. Inspect and remove any remains of packing, tape or printed materials before
powering on the wine cellar.
Leveling your Wine Cellar
• Your wine cellar has 4 leveling legs. After properly placing your wine cellar in
its final position, you can level your wine cellar.
• Leveling legs can be adjusted by turning them counterclockwise to raise your
wine cellar or by turning them clockwise to lower your wine cellar.
• Install the legs by screwing in the legs into the preset screw holes. (Please note
that the leg which stands on the hinge is the shorter leg.)
Proper Air Circulation
• To assure your wine cellar works at the maximum efficiency it was designed for,
you should install it in a location where there is proper air circulation and
electrical connections.
• The following are recommended clearances around the wine cellar:
Sides...............2 "(50mm)
Top....................4" (100mm)
Back..................2" (50mm)
• Do not over fill your wine cellar for proper internal air circulation.

Electrical Requirement
• Make sure there is a suitable power Outlet (115 volts, 15 amps outlet) with
proper grounding to power the wine cellar.
• Avoid the use of three plug adapters or cutting off the third grounding in order
to accommodate a two plug outlet. This is a dangerous practice since it pro-
vides no effective grounding for the wine cellar and may result in shock haz-
ard.
